Transaction 162ed857df96b3035f998d79fb3497882154b26c322f689cd8f2e3914f0a9117

1 Input
2 Outputs
  • 162ed857df96b3035f998d79fb3497882154b26c322f689cd8f2e3914f0a9117:0
  • value  515256
    address  38cVVXUGnBpezvKmX2ZaVB6bRD5xZD8hQe
  • 162ed857df96b3035f998d79fb3497882154b26c322f689cd8f2e3914f0a9117:1
  • value  43370
    address  13naNzKAvZGqr2CiDq2GBCahqjQcRibMVG